Sharon Horgan, chat-show host?

Comedian pilots new show

Pulling creator Sharon Horgan could be set to turn chat-show host.

Though best known as an actor and writer, she is recording a pilot of a new comedy show from have I Got News For You producers Hat Trick later this month.

Guilty Party is about awkward social situations, ‘from the unwritten rules of Pub Etiquette to the nightmare that is having to introduce someone whose name you've forgotten,’ according to producers.

Guests will have to own up to their faux pas and come up with some tips for dealing with them.

Horgan is also due to star in a new prison-based BBC Three sitcom, Life Stories, which she co-wrote with stand-up Holly Walsh. Her other credits include Free Agents, Angelo's and The Increasingly Poor Decisions Of Todd Margaret.
